Central York Fire Services Incident Report - Edward Street, Aurora

Incident Type: Structure Fire

Date: February 9, 2025 Time of Call: 10:11 p.m. Ward: 1

Address / location of incident: Edward Street, Aurora

Description: Central York Fire Services (CYFS) responded to an activated fire alarm. The first arriving CYFS unit reported black smoke coming from a one-story building.

There were no occupants in the building. The crews adopted an offensive strategy and extinguished the fire.

Cause of incident: Unknown. Under investigation by York Regional Police.

Casualties / Injuries: No injuries.

Community Impact: A portion of Edward Street was closed for a few hours and has since reopened.

Current Status: CYFS has fully extinguished the fire.

Resources Used: CYFS responded with six trucks, 24 firefighters and a Chief Officer. CYFS worked in collaboration with York Regional Police, York Emergency Medical Services (EMS), Alectra and Enbridge Gas.

Fire Safety Tips: When a fire occurs, the top priority is to get outside. If possible, when you leave, close the door behind you to help contain the fire. Then, meet at a designated safe spot outside.

Call 9-1-1 once you are safely outside. For information on fire prevention and fire safety, visit cyfs.ca
